Back Story / Fan Fiction

The Ambassador-Class Heavy Cruiser USS Highlander NCC 10530 was built at the Okana Shipyards, located planet-side on the Bajoran home-world. It was the third of a group of ships from the Hannibal subclass contracted out by STARFLEET to help Bajor rebuild its economy after the Cardassian occupation.  Other sibling ships included the Amazon, the Illiad, the Empyreal, the Inexplicable, the Komodo, the Carpe Diem, the Potomac, the Midway, the Mustang, the Shakaar and the Valhalla.

The Highlander was launched from the shipyards for its "shakedown cruise" on Stardate 47838.3 (late 2370) and commissioned on Stardate 48959.1 (late 2371).  Its first assignment was Federation Space near the Bajoran Sector, responding to any Cardassian aggression, while serving as tactical "backup" to the Defiant to any Threats against Deep Space Nine.  This was a delicate political matter from the onset.  Therefore, STARFLEET decided to assign a Bajoran as first Commanding Officer of the Highlander.  LtCmdr Jaem Cheiryl, who was raised by Klingons with a fierce hatred of Cardassians, was previously the Chief of Security aboard the USS Wasp NCC 1721. In late 2372, as tensions between the Empire and the Federation grew, Capt Jaem's presence onboard the Highlander diminished, entertaining many conjectures and postulates about her whereabouts.  Upon her return, Capt Jaem was assigned back to Security with the rank of Commander, along with the cryptic comment, "returned to that duty for which she was repeatedly demonstrated unswerving ability."

Command was given over to the Executive Officer/Science Officer Cmdr T'Rell of Vulcan.  T'Rell was already an experienced diplomatic envoy for Vulcan. Her career spanned nearly thirty years, including a memorable mission on the Enterprise C in the early 2240s (a few years before the attack of Narenda III), while serving as an aide to Ambassador Saavik.  When command was transferred to the half-Vulcan half-human commander, the Highlander was refitted and she was re-commissioned on Stardate 49882.2 (late 2372), following the outbreak of hostilities between the Federation and the Klingon Empire.  T'Rell and her "Tribble in Training", Yeoman Ratt, inherited a crew that included many with Klingon heritage, as well as a diplomatic liaison and observer from the Romulan Empire.  Gradually, the ship became a stabilizing influence in the quadrant, respected and feared by both Klingon and Cardassian forces……..
